According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 37 reports of Gestational diabetes have been filed in association with METHYLPREDNISOLONE (Medroloan II SUIK). This represents 0.1% of all adverse event reports for METHYLPREDNISOLONE.

How Dangerous Is Gestational diabetes From METHYLPREDNISOLONE?

Of the 37 reports, 7 (18.9%) required hospitalization, and 2 (5.4%) were considered life-threatening.

Is Gestational diabetes Listed in the Official Label?

This adverse event is not currently listed in the official FDA drug label for METHYLPREDNISOLONE. However, 37 reports have been filed with the FAERS database.
